ngOnChanges()是Angular生命周期钩子中的一个,用于检测当输入属性的值发生变化时执行特定的逻辑。下面是一个例子:import { Compone...
这个问题可能是由于开发构建和生产构建之间的代码差异引起的。一个常见的情况是,某些模块或依赖项在开发构建中被正确地打包和引用,但在生产构建中却被省略了。这个问题可...
在开发环境中,我们通常使用Angular开发服务器来运行我们的应用程序。但是,在将应用程序部署到生产服务器时,我们可能会遇到一些问题。因为Angular开发服务...
这个错误意味着Angular开发服务器无法解析响应和选项。常见的解决方法包括:1.检查网络连接是否正常,并且确认您的后端服务器是否可以正常使用。您可以通过发送其...
要使用Angular开发NGINX代理服务器,可以按照以下步骤进行操作:安装NGINX:首先,需要安装NGINX。可以通过官方网站或包管理器(如apt、yum)...
可以通过使用多个RUN命令来手动更新node_modules。以下是示例代码:FROM node:12WORKDIR /appCOPY package*.jso...
在Angular中,浏览器不允许在REST调用中设置不安全的头部"Cookie"。这是由浏览器的安全策略所决定的,以防止潜在的安全漏洞。如果您需要在REST调用...
在Angular中,可以使用SCSS(Sassy CSS)来生成新的组件样式。以下是一个解决方法的示例代码:创建一个新的Angular组件:ng generat...
在AngularJS中,如果自定义组件不显示,可能有以下几个原因:检查是否正确引入了所需的依赖。例如,如果使用了AngularJS的Toast组件,需要先引入A...
要实现自定义双向绑定属性指令,可以按照以下步骤进行操作:创建一个angular模块,并将其命名为myApp:var myApp = angular.module...
在AngularJS中,当出现“找不到已注册的控制器”错误时,可以按照以下步骤进行解决:确保控制器已正确注册:确保在应用程序的模块中注册了控制器。例如,如果控制...
在AngularJS中,可以通过指令的模板中插入字符串的方法有很多种,下面是其中一种常见的解决方法:首先,在指令中定义一个字符串类型的属性,用于存储要插入的字符...
以下是一个示例代码,展示如何在页面加载时将第一个选项卡设为活动状态:HTML代码: Tab 1 Tab 2 Tab 3 Co...
你可以使用AngularJS的ng-model和ng-change指令来实现在输入时将输入文本转换为标题大小写。下面是一个示例代码:HTML部分: {{t...
在AngularJS中,可以使用$mdDialog服务来创建确认对话框,并在用户点击“确定”按钮时使用不同的回调函数。首先,确保你已经引入了AngularJS和...
要解决这个问题,可以使用AngularJS的双向数据绑定功能。下面是一个示例代码:
在AngularJS中,可以使用ng-repeat指令来循环渲染单选按钮,并使用ng-model指令来绑定选择的值。以下是一个示例解决方案:HTML代码:
在AngularJS中,可以使用constant方法来定义一个常量,并且可以在控制器中注入它。以下是如何在控制器的视图中访问这个常量的解决方法:首先,在定义模块...
在AngularJS中,可以使用$timeout服务来实现在解析器执行后重新应用格式化程序的效果。以下是一个示例: Angula...
以下是一个在固定位置元素上使用ng-show和ng-hide动画的示例解决方法:首先,确保你已经引入了AngularJS和ngAnimate库。HTML代码: ...